Online Investing Service Wealthsimple Picks Xignite to Power Online Investment Manager

Canada-based fintech and global digital investing service, Wealthsimple announced on Tuesday it has selected Xignite to power its new online investment manager feature, Wealthsimple Trade, which is described as a new stock-trading mobile app, available in Canada.

Wealthsimple reported that it is using Xignite financial data APIs to power the feature. The service noted that through the feature, Canadians may buy and sell thousands of Canadian and US-listed stocks and ETFs without paying any trading commissions.

“Wealthsimple Trade users have access to unlimited $0 commission trades of over 8,000 publicly traded stocks and ETFs listed on major Canadian and U.S. exchanges. Xignite provides real-time stock price data, fundamental data and security master data to power real-time trading, as well as the algorithms that automate investment decisions.”
